欢迎来到天天文库
浏览记录
ID:51573395
大小:727.00 KB
页数:38页
时间:2020-03-23
《数学建模案例选讲.ppt》由会员上传分享,免费在线阅读,更多相关内容在PPT专区-天天文库。
1、数学建模案例选讲造船企业管理模式更新升级(竞赛练习题)一、造船企业管理模式更新升级问题建造一艘万吨级特种运输船,成本一般在一千万美元左右,成本构成主要包括原材料、设备配套、劳务、专用、管理、自制等六个项目,每个项目的具体成本如表1所示。表1各项目成本项目原材料设备配套劳务专用管理自制成本(万美元)240430130806060为了降低成本,造船企业准备委托一家咨询公司对六个项目的管理模式进行更新升级。根据以往经验,更新升级管理模式的投入与成本下降率之间的关系如表2所示,每个项目管理模式的更新升级费用如表3所示。问题1:如果造船企业目前最多只能投入2
2、5万元人民币对管理模式进行更新升级,请建立数学模型研究,造船企业应该对哪些项目的管理模式进行更新升级。管理模式的更新升级主要包括两方面的工作:更新管理流程和升级管理软件,每个项目管理模式的更新升级都需要若干人员分别担任这两项工作。表4是咨询公司中能参与各项目更新升级的备选人数,以及每个项目的实际需求人数。由于咨询公司每位员工的个人素质不同,因而他们从事管理流程更新或管理软件升级工作的效率和质量也不尽相同。为了简化,公司对每位员工从事两项工作的效率和质量进行过综合评估,相应的综合素质评分如表5所示。问题2:请建立数学模型研究,咨询公司如何选派合适的员
3、工参与管理模式更新升级工作,可保证整体的综合效果最好。二、问题的分析问题一:对哪些项目的管理模式进行更新升级,目的是降低总成本。因此是优化问题。由于是从若干项目中选择部分进行升级(最多只能投入25万元),因此考虑01规划模型。但是,管理模式进行更新升级后的总成本我们并不知晓,知道的是管理模式的更新升级费用以及费用与成本下降率之间的关系。案例因此,需要通过给出的对应关系找出各项目更新升级后可能减少的成本。这样的问题可以利用数据拟合或者回归分析来进行处理。于是,解决问题的基本思路如下:案例投入与成本下降率间的关系更新升级后各项目可减少的成本确定要更新
4、升级的项目数据拟合回归分析优化问题01规划问题二的目标是根据员工的综合素质评分,从每个项目的备选人员中选派合适的员工参与管理模式更新升级工作,以保证综合效果最好。对于每个项目,当然可以对备选员工分别就更新管理流程和升级管理软件两项任务引入两个布尔变量,以参与者的综合素质总分最高为目标,以项目所需人数为约束,并考虑一个人不能同时承担更新管理流程和升级管理软件,来建立01规划模型。案例但是,可以想象该模型的变量和约束众多,而01规划的求解也比较困难。因此,有必要寻求更简捷的解决方案。事实上,该问题中每个项目的人员选择都是一个指派问题,可以通过适当
5、变换将其转化为标准的指派问题来解决。案例三、问题一的模型建立与求解根据前面的分析我们知道:投入与成本下降率间的关系更新升级后各项目可减少的成本确定要更新升级的项目数据拟合回归分析优化问题01规划因此,问题一的模型建立与求解分如下三步进行。1.建立管理模式更新升级的投入与成本下降率之间的关系设x表示投入到管理模式更新升级中的资金量(单位:万元人民币),y表示对应的成本下降率。首先,由表2给出的更新升级管理模式的投入与成本下降率之间的经验关系,画出散点图如下案例图1更新升级管理模式的投入与成本下降率之间的经验关系从散点图看出,投入与成本下降率之间的关
6、系近似为二次函数。利用二次多项式拟合,得到投入与成本下降率之间的近似关系式为y=0.0043x2+0.0409x+0.0019相应的曲线图如下:图2投入与成本下降率之间的关系曲线图2.求出更新升级后各项目可减少的成本将表3给出的各项目管理模式更新升级费用带入关系式y=0.0043x2+0.0409x+0.0019可得各项目更新升级所对应的成本下降率,如表1所示。表1更新升级后各项目的成本下降率由于于是,可求得各项目更新升级后可能减少的成本,如表2所示。表2更新升级后各项目可减少的成本3.确定需要更新升级的项目这是一个优化组合问题:在不超过投入预
7、算(25万元人民币)的条件下,选择哪些项目进行更新升级,使得更新升级后的总成本最低(也即:成本减少量最大)。显然,这是一个01规划问题。(1)引入布尔变量(2)目标函数更新升级后的总成本最低,或者成本减少量最大。我们选择后者,则有其中ci为各项目更新升级后可能减少的成本。(3)约束条件约束条件很简单,即造船企业目前最多只能投入25万元人民币对管理模式进行更新升级,因此有其中ai为各项目更新升级所需的费用,b为用于项目更新升级的总投入。于是,相应的数学模型为其中:ci为各项目更新升级后可能减少的成本,ai为各项目更新升级所需的费用,b为用于项目更新
8、升级的总投入。将上面计算所得的数据带入,数学模型的具体形式为利用Matlab解得:x1=x2=x3=x4=1,x5=x6=
此文档下载收益归作者所有